Output 2f6b2adaaa3b0a07724857b332d0a37c8e2cf39ba00f9748d14f20af401e360f:6

value
10580638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bb7dd3d1195ea421ad8e87ca7370bca58b700e3 OP_EQUAL
address
MLdvRCnrpwU949uU1BBBpzBmCeeFpJN8YL
transaction
2f6b2adaaa3b0a07724857b332d0a37c8e2cf39ba00f9748d14f20af401e360f
spent
true